After applying his patch to my RELENG_6 source and rebuilding world and kernel, I now have sound from my Shuttle ST62K (w/FT62 mainboard). $ cat /dev/sndstat FreeBSD Audio Driver (newpcm) Installed devices: pcm0: <ATI IXP 200> at memory 0xe8205000 irq 17 kld snd_atiixp (1p/0s/1r/1v channels duplex default) $ dmesg | grep pcm timer: 0x000100ef therm: 0x00010000 err: 0x00010000 pcm: 0x00010000 pcm0: <ATI IXP 200> mem 0xe8205000-0xe82050ff irq 17 at device 20.5 on pci0 pcm0: Reserved 0x100 bytes for rid 0x10 type 3 at 0xe8205000 pcm0: [MPSAFE] pcm0: <Avance Logic ALC650 AC97 Codec (id = 0x414c4720)> pcm0: Codec features 20 bit DAC, 18 bit ADC, 5 bit master volume, Realtek 3D Stereo Enhancement pcm0: Primary codec extended features variable rate PCM, double rate PCM, reserved 1, center DAC, surround DAC, LFE DAC, reserved 4 pcm0: ac97 codec dac ready count: 0 pcm0: sndbuf_setmap c44000, 1000; 0xc2c90000 -> c44000 pcm0: sndbuf_setmap 3e7000, 1000; 0xc2c93000 -> 3e7000 I am now enjoying XMMS and ZSNES for the first time in months. (The front panel headphones-out doesn't work yet, but I can plug them into the base of speaker#1 so no great loss there.) Thanks! ps, feel free to request other ATI driver testing.
